a comparison of passive leg raising and intravenous phenylephrine as prophylaxis in prevention of hypotension after spinal anaesthesia in elective caesarean section - a randomized controlled trial.

入排标准
入选标准
- •Physical Status Asa 1 And 2
- •Age - 18 To 45 Years
- •Singleton Pregnancy
- •Gestational Age >36 Weeks
- •Elective Lscs Under Spinal Anaesthesia
- •Written Informed Consent
- •Parturient Having Baseline Blood Pressure Of Systolic 100 - 150 mm Hg and Diastolic 70 - 90 mm Hg
排除标准
- •1.Extremes Of Weight ( < 40 Kg Or > 90 Kg)
- •2.Height ( < 140 Cm Or > 180 Cm)
- •3.Chronic Or Pregnancy Induced Hypertension
- •4.Cardiovascular, Cerebral, Pulmonary And 5.Endocrine Disorder
- •6.Foetal Or Placental Abnormalities
- •7.Contraindications To Spinal Anaesthesia
- •8.Multiple Gestation
- •9.History Of Hypersensitivity To The Drugs Used In The Study
- •10.No History Of Pre Eclampsia Or Diabetes Mellitus Or Essential Hypertension
- •11.Patient Refusal.
